PAN AMERICAN PETRO. CORP. v. KANSAS-NEBRASKA NAT. GAS CO.

No. 16583.

297 F.2d 561 (1962)

PAN AMERICAN PETROLEUM CORPORATION, Appellant, v. KANSAS-NEBRASKA NATURAL GAS COMPANY, Inc., Appellee.

United States Court of Appeals Eighth Circuit.

January 12, 1962.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Byron M. Gray, Topeka, Kan., for appellant; Wilbur W. Heard and John F. Jones, Tulsa, Okl., on the brief.

Ezekiel G. Stoddard, Washington, D. C., for appellee; James D. Conway and Elmer J. Jackson, Hastings, Neb., on the brief.

Before VOGEL and BLACKMUN, Circuit Judges, and BECK, District Judge.


VOGEL, Circuit Judge.

This is an appeal from a judgment allowing appellee, Kansas-Nebraska Natural Gas Company, Inc., recovery of alleged overpayments for natural gas purchased from Pan American Petroleum Corporation, appellant.

Appellee is a Kansas corporation engaged in the purchase, production, transmission, distribution and sale of natural gas in the states of Kansas, Nebraska and Colorado. It concededly comes within the definition of a natural-gas company...
